Bilocation
Both caged in form and yet at all times free,
nothing can be more wonderful than that,
playing cricket where we both bowl and bat,
breezing through earth life, blissful and carefree,
since we got our head and heart to agree,
that though we’re where our attention is at,
we never forget the critical fact,
we’re bound only when tied to our mind’s tree.
Life’s nothing but a game of hide and seek,
wherein light of our soul is veiled by thought,
erased no sooner we choose to be still,
that thus plugging needless energy leak,
in time stretched silence, we become self-taught,
peering at heaven, from heart’s window sill.
